Census Profile, 2016 Census
Cape Breton--Canso [Federal electoral district], Nova Scotia and Shawinigan [Census agglomeration], Quebec

Select a table view
The table shows total, male and female data grouped by geography (appearing as column headers) for selected characteristics (appearing as row headers).

Counts (unless otherwise specified)
Population and dwellings
Population, 2016Census data footnote 1 71,913 ... ... 54,181 ... ...
Population, 2011Census data footnote 1 75,247 ... ... 54,489r ... ...
Population percentage change, 2011 to 2016 -4.4 ... ... -0.6 ... ...
Total private dwellingsCensus data footnote 2 37,977 ... ... 29,070 ... ...
Private dwellings occupied by usual residentsCensus data footnote 3 31,246 ... ... 26,336 ... ...
Population density per square kilometre 8.2 ... ... 64.2 ... ...
Land area in square kilometres 8,752.81 ... ... 843.38 ... ...

Labour force status
Total - Population aged 15 years and over by Labour force status - 25% sample dataCensus data footnote 163 61,250 29,560 31,685 45,340 22,115 23,225
In the labour force 33,365 17,315 16,050 23,945 12,395 11,550
Employed 27,640 13,720 13,925 21,835 11,045 10,795
Unemployed 5,725 3,600 2,130 2,110 1,355 755
Not in the labour force 27,875 12,245 15,635 21,395 9,715 11,675
Participation rate 54.5 58.6 50.7 52.8 56.0 49.7
Employment rate 45.1 46.4 43.9 48.2 49.9 46.5
Unemployment rate 17.2 20.8 13.3 8.8 10.9 6.5
